Everything that shaped him happened near that river, now tainted by lies, greed, shame, and murder. In his scorching return to Rowan County, John Hart delves into the dark side of human nature and the complexities of forgiveness. Adam Chase, a man marked by a violent past and childhood trauma, faces the consequences of a murder charge he narrowly escaped. Exiled from his home for a crime he didn't commit, he vanishes into the anonymity of New York City for five years. Upon his return, his motives remain a mystery to his family, the police, and his old enemies. Almost immediately, Adam is confronted by violence and the ghosts of his past. As bodies begin to surface, the small town turns against him, forcing Adam into a desperate struggle not only to prove his innocence but also to reclaim his life. Hart expertly strips his characters bare, revealing explosive secrets and raw emotions. As tensions rise, individuals are pushed to their limits, showcasing the lengths people will go for money, family, and revenge. This powerful, heart-pounding thriller will linger in your mind long after the final page is turned.
